Football World Championship Thibaut Courtois defends Senne Lammens after error costs Belgium in World Cup defeat Thibaut Courtois defends Senne Lammens after error costs Belgium in World Cup defeat AFP Thibaut Courtois is replaced by Senne Lammens during Belgium's World Cup quarter-final loss to Spain. PAUL ELLIS / AFP Thibaut Courtois rallied behind Belgium substitute goalkeeper Senne Lammens on Friday after the Manchester United stopper's agonising late blunder gifted Spain a 2-1 victory in their World Cup quarter-final.
